  4. bbab3

    Quiet muffler choices

    I called Walker's technical service line this morning and asked about the flow numbers for the Quiet flow 3 mufflers. He told me that they don't have those numbers listed with the spec's for that line of mufflers. But, that they typically flow 290-320 SCFM. After talking to him more about my...

  9. bbab3

    Header Paint

    I have used Por15 high temp exhaust coating for years on the exhaust systems of Vw based off-road cars. It takes a beating and takes about three years before it needs to be repainted. Regular high temp rattle can paint has never lasted very long.
